Understanding 월세 (Monthly Rent)
월세 refers to a rental payment system where tenants pay rent every month. It is commonly used in South Korea for housing leases, especially in urban areas.
Usage and Context
When someone mentions 월세, they usually imply a monthly financial obligation for living space. This contrasts with 전세, a unique Korean rental system involving a large lump-sum deposit instead of monthly payments.
Common Collocations
- 월세 내다: to pay monthly rent
- 월세 계약: monthly rent contract
- 월세 방: a room or apartment rented with monthly rent
These phrases are frequently used in everyday conversations about housing.
Register and Politeness
월세 is a neutral term used in both formal and informal contexts. It is appropriate in conversations with landlords, real estate agents, or friends.
Learner Tips
A common confusion is mixing 월세 with 전세. Remember, 월세 involves monthly payments, while 전세 requires a large upfront deposit with no monthly rent. Clarifying this difference is important when discussing housing options.
